From acoustics to zoology, the bestselling, authoritative encyclopedia that brings the latest in science and technology to students

Celebrating more than 50 years of bringing knowledge to readers at all levels of study, the McGraw-Hill Encyclopedia of Science & Technology, 11th Edition provides need-to-know information in the major disciplines of science and technology.

All entries are commissioned from leading authorities in their fields; each is technically reviewed, signed, edited, illustrated, and produced to the highest standards for ease of access and comprehension. The text is accompanied by 13,000 two-color illustrations and 100 full-color plates throughout. A dedicated index volume provides you with easy access to information through subject and author indexes and study and topical guides.

McGraw-Hill Encyclopedia of Science & Technology, 11th Edition is a major revision, with 2,500 new and thoroughly revised entries, and updates on more than 7,000 entries. Coverage spans the hottest fields of science and technology, including
  • Cell, developmental, and molecular biology, with articles on stem cell technology, new insights into RNA functions
  • Chemistry, including updates on the newest elements and analytical technology
  • Climate science and meteorology, with full background on climate change research
  • Cloud computing, data warehousing, computer security among many other areas of information technology
  • Cosmology, including coverage of dark matter, dark energy, and advances in the study of the age and shape of the universe
  • Environmental science, with the latest on environmental conservation, and novel energy sources
  • Engineering--civil, chemical, electrical, environmental, mechanical, metallurgical, and other areas extensively updated
  • Genetics
  • Neuroscience
  • Plant sciences and agriculture
  • Zoology
